If you use amdgpu with 7.1 or 6.18, you will probably want to apply "drm/amdgpu: fix check in amdgpu_hmm_invalidate_gfx" too, which fixes a NULL dereference - I kept running into it when playing video with mpv. The faulty patch ("drm/amdgpu: fix waiting for all submissions for userptrs") has been applied to 7.1 and 6.18 but the fix hasn't made it yet.
